Requirements and Costs of a Registered Agent
When evaluating the need of a registered agent for your business, it is essential to grasp the requirements that govern this role. Typically, a registered agent must be a resident of the region where the business is established or have a location in that state. This agent is responsible for receiving important legal documents, such as service of process, compliance notices, and other official correspondence. Depending on the region, there may be specific regulations that dictate the minimum qualifications and responsibilities of a registered agent.
The costs involved in hiring a registered agent can vary significantly based on the service provider and the extent of service offered. On average, businesses can expect to pay between $100 to $300 annually for trustworthy registered agent services. Some registered agent companies also offer additional services, such as compliance reminders, business mail handling, and document storage, which can increase the overall cost but provide significant benefits to the business operations. It’s wise to contrast different registered agent service providers to ensure you find an affordable option that fulfills your particular requirements.
Additionally, businesses should be cognizant of any possible hidden fees related to the registered agent services. Common expenses might entail charges for document forwarding, changes to the registered agent, or renewal fees that can occur on an annual basis. Benefits of Employing a Registered Agent
Utilizing a registered agent provides vital legal support for businesses. A registered agent acts as the official point of contact connecting the business and the state, collecting and handling important legal documents, such as legal claims and tax notices. This ensures that businesses stay informed and can react promptly to urgent matters. With a reliable registered agent, business owners can avoid missing important deadlines, which could result in fines or litigation issues.
Additionally, hiring a registered agent allows business owners to preserve privacy. By designating a registered agent to receive legal documents, business owners can keep their personal addresses off public records. This is particularly beneficial for small business owners and entrepreneurs operating from their residences. The employment of a registered agent provides an added layer of confidentiality that can shield personal information from external exposure.
Moreover, utilizing a professional registered agent enhances compliance management. Many registered agent providers offer additional services, such as compliance reminders and help with annual report filings. This support can help businesses remain on track with their statutory obligations, minimizing the risk of legal noncompliance and related fines. Typical Questions About Registered Agents
A lot of company founders often ponder, what exactly is a registered agent and what function do they play in the formation and operation of a corporation? A registered agent functions as a intermediary between a company and the state, receiving important legal documents like service of process and tax notifications. They are required in most states and help ensure that a company remains compliant with state regulations and statutory obligations. By selecting a registered agent, organizations can maintain a degree of privacy, as the agent's address becomes the official point of contact.
Another common question revolves around the requirements for appointing a registered agent. Most states stipulate that registered agents be tangibly located in the state where the enterprise is formed and be available during regular business hours. This is essential, as they need to receive critical documents in a timely manner. Entrepreneurs can choose to act as their own registered agent, hire a professional registered agent service, or use an online registered agent, depending on their needs and budget.
